Baseball Position Athlete of the Week – Josh Moses, Freshman (Cedarburg, Wis.), Outfielder – Moses lead the Pioneers to a 6-0 record last week by going 12-for-23 (.521) at bat, and hitting for the cycle versus Illinois Tech on April 2. In the 14-10 Pioneer win, the freshman went a perfect five-for-five with a single, double, triple, and home run while driving in four runs. Moses finished the week with four doubles, three triples, a home run, and seven RBI. |

Men’s Outdoor Track and Field – Field Athlete – Kyle Whaley, Senior (Tomah, Wis.), Shot Put and Hammer – Whaley competed at the Washington University Invitational on March 31 and April 1. The senior’s shot put performance of 52-7 1/4 (16.03m) won the competition and currently ranks him 10th in Division III. Kyle threw a personal record in the hammer throw of 177-2 (54m), which also won the competition and ranks 11th in Division III. |

Women’s Outdoor Track and Field – Field Athlete – Rachel Beuthin, Freshman (Mazomanie, Wis./Wisconsin Heights), Shot Put – Beuthin placed first in the shot put at the Washington University Invite on April 1. The freshman’s throw of 42-7 (12.98m) is currently 16th on the NCAA Division III national list. |
